Class LZFFileInputStream
java.lang.Object
java.io.InputStream
java.io.FileInputStream
com.ning.compress.lzf.util.LZFFileInputStream
- All Implemented Interfaces:
Closeable, AutoCloseable
Helper class that allows use of LZF compression even if a library requires
use of
FileInputStream.
Note that use of this class is not recommended unless you absolutely must
use a FileInputStream instance; otherwise basic LZFInputStream
(which uses aggregation for underlying streams) is more appropriate
Implementation note: much of the code is just copied from LZFInputStream,
so care must be taken to keep implementations in sync if there are fixes.

setUseFullReads
public void setUseFullReads(boolean b) Method that can be used define whether reads should be "full" or "optimal": former means that full compressed blocks are read right away as needed, optimal that only smaller chunks are read at a time, more being read as needed. -

readAndWrite
Convenience method that will read and uncompress all data available, and write it using givenOutputStream. This avoids having to make an intermediate copy of uncompressed data which would be needed when doing the same manually.- Parameters:
out- OutputStream to use for writing content- Returns:
- Number of bytes written (uncompressed)
- Throws:
IOException
